首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

JS -谷歌图表-无法读取未定义的属性'getChartLayoutInterface‘

这个错误是由于在使用谷歌图表库时,尝试访问一个未定义的属性'getChartLayoutInterface'导致的。'getChartLayoutInterface'是谷歌图表库中的一个方法,用于获取图表的布局接口。

要解决这个问题,可以按照以下步骤进行:

  1. 确保已正确引入谷歌图表库的 JavaScript 文件。可以通过在 HTML 文件中添加以下代码来引入:
代码语言:txt
复制
<script type="text/javascript" src="https://www.gstatic.com/charts/loader.js"></script>
  1. 确保在使用'getChartLayoutInterface'方法之前,已经正确加载和初始化了谷歌图表库。可以使用以下代码进行初始化:
代码语言:txt
复制
google.charts.load('current', { 'packages': ['corechart'] });
google.charts.setOnLoadCallback(drawChart);
  1. 确保在调用'getChartLayoutInterface'方法之前,已经创建了图表对象。可以使用以下代码创建一个图表对象:
代码语言:txt
复制
var chart = new google.visualization.LineChart(document.getElementById('chart_div'));
  1. 确保在调用'getChartLayoutInterface'方法之前,已经绘制了图表。可以使用以下代码进行绘制:
代码语言:txt
复制
chart.draw(data, options);
  1. 最后,确保在调用'getChartLayoutInterface'方法时,使用正确的语法。例如:
代码语言:txt
复制
var chartLayoutInterface = chart.getChartLayoutInterface();

通过按照以上步骤检查和调整代码,应该能够解决这个错误并成功使用'getChartLayoutInterface'方法。

谷歌图表库是一个强大的前端图表库,可以用于创建各种类型的交互式图表和数据可视化。它具有丰富的功能和灵活的配置选项,适用于各种应用场景,包括数据分析、报告展示、实时监控等。

腾讯云提供了一系列与数据可视化相关的产品和服务,可以帮助开发者快速构建和部署图表应用。其中,腾讯云数据可视化产品包括云图表(Cloud Charts)和云数据仪表盘(Cloud Dashboard),可以满足不同的需求。您可以访问以下链接了解更多信息:

希望以上信息对您有帮助!如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券